The Cobra Kai actor rejected a comparison with the Fast & Furious star, alluding to the scandals surrounding Diesel.

Vin Diesel He has been a controversial figure in recent years. The star of the saga Fast & Furious He has seen his popularity slightly overshadowed by his public dispute with Dwayne Johnson or the sudden departure of the director Justin Lin of Fast & Furious with filming just started.

Although his fight with The Rock is already resolved and Dwayne Johnson will participate in the latest installment of Fast & Furiousthe bad reputation that the figure of Vin Diesel has generated and his alleged behavior on the filming set are a little more difficult to erase.

So much so that even other stars avoid being compared to the actor as much as possible, which leads us to Paul Walter Hauserfor whom a certain comparison has not sat well at all.

The actor of Cobra Kai either Locked up with the devil is one of the voices of Inside out 2, the Pixar film that is sweeping the box office. Paul Walter Hauser voices Shame in the original version of the film.

Is it bad to be compared to Vin Diesel?

In an interview with CinemaBlendPaul Walter Hauser was compared to Vin Diesel for his voice role in Inside Out 2, alluding to works such as Groot in Guardians of the Galaxy or Santiago in the adaptations of ARK that the star of Fast & Furious. But Hauser has not been enthusiastic about that comparison.

Please do not say that. I like to think that I arrive on time and that I am accessible. I love people, but when I hear stories about Hollywood actors, who are paid very well, who mistreat others, I call them out on the spot.“.

Although Vin Diesel has built a very “familiar” and close public image with fans, his reputation for having an excessive ego is quite large and grows with each alleged scandal in his productions.

Despite this, perhaps Paul Walter Hauser is wrong to react that way in an interview, whether he is right or not, even if he is not the one who brought Diesel up.
